Frequently Asked Questions about Baraboo
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Baraboo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Baraboo ranges from $850 to $1,550 with an average monthly rent of $1,207.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Baraboo c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Baraboo range from $1,050 to $1,850.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,468.
How expensive are Baraboo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 9 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Baraboo on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,149 to $2,025 - averaging $1,874 for the location.
